Physical Differences: Groundhog vs Beaver vs Muskrat

Size and Weight

Beavers are the largest of the three. An adult beaver (Castor canadensis) typically weighs 35 to 65 pounds, though some individuals can reach 80 pounds. They are the largest rodent in North America. Beavers measure 3 to 4 feet in length, including the tail. Their size alone is usually enough to distinguish them from groundhog (Marmota monax)s and muskrats.

Groundhogs (Marmota monax) are medium-sized. They weigh 5 to 15 pounds, with males typically larger than females. Groundhogs measure 16 to 26 inches in length, including the tail. They are stocky, with short legs and a broad head. Their size is comparable to a small to medium-sized dog.

Muskrats (Ondatra zibethicus) are the smallest of the three. They weigh 2 to 4 pounds and measure 16 to 25 inches in length, including the tail. Muskrats are slender and more streamlined than groundhog (Marmota monax)s or beavers. They are often mistaken for large rats, but their size and aquatic habitat make them distinct.

Tail Shape and Fur

The tail is the most reliable way to tell these three animals apart. Beavers have a broad, flat, paddle-shaped tail that is covered in scales, not fur. The tail is 10 to 12 inches long and 4 to 6 inches wide. Beavers use their tails as rudders when swimming and as props when sitting on land. They also slap their tails on the water to warn of danger.

Muskrats have a thin, flattened tail that is covered in small scales. The tail is 8 to 11 inches long and is nearly hairless. Muskrats use their tails as propellers when swimming. The tail is keeled, meaning it is flattened vertically rather than horizontally. This is different from the beaver’s horizontally flattened tail.

Groundhogs have a bushy, furry tail that is 4 to 7 inches long. The tail is covered in the same coarse fur as the rest of the body. Groundhogs do not use their tails for swimming. The tail is relatively short compared to the body. A groundhog (Marmota monax)’s tail is the most obvious difference from the hairless, scaled tails of beavers and muskrats.

Habitat and Behavior Differences

Groundhog Habitat and Behavior

Groundhogs are primarily terrestrial. They live in burrows dug in well-drained soil, often in fields, meadows, fence lines, and along roadsides. They are most active during the day, especially in the early morning and late afternoon. Groundhogs are true hibernators, entering deep dormancy from October through February. They are solitary animals that defend their territory.

Groundhogs are herbivores. They feed on grasses, clover, alfalfa, garden vegetables, and wild plants. They do not chew trees or build dams. Their primary impact on property is through burrowing, which can damage foundations, undermine structures, and create hazards for livestock and people. Groundhogs also eat garden crops, which makes them a nuisance for gardeners.

Beaver Habitat and Behavior

Beavers are fully aquatic. They live in ponds, lakes, rivers, and streams. Beavers are famous for building dams, which create the deep water habitats they need for protection. They also build lodges made of sticks, mud, and rocks. Beaver lodges have underwater entrances that provide protection from predators. Beavers are active year-round, primarily at night and during twilight hours.

Beavers are herbivores that feed on tree bark, leaves, twigs, and aquatic plants. They are known for felling trees, especially aspens, willows, birches, and maples. Beaver damage is characterized by chewed tree stumps with a distinctive hourglass shape. Beavers can cause flooding by damming streams and blocking culverts. Their dams can create significant water management challenges.

Muskrat Habitat and Behavior

Muskrats are semi-aquatic. They live in marshes, swamps, ponds, and along slow-moving streams. Muskrats build lodges made of cattails, sedges, and other aquatic vegetation. They also build push-ups, which are small feeding platforms made of vegetation on the ice surface in winter. Muskrats are active year-round, primarily at night and during twilight hours.

Muskrats are herbivores that feed on cattails, bulrushes, water lilies, and other aquatic plants. They do not fell trees or build dams. Muskrat damage includes burrowing into banks, levees, and dams, which can cause erosion and structural failure. They also eat garden vegetables when they venture onto land. Muskrats can damage pond liners and irrigation systems.

Signs of Activity and Damage Comparison

Groundhog Signs

Groundhog signs include burrow entrances with fan-shaped soil mounds, clipped vegetation near the burrow, and worn paths between the burrow and feeding areas. Groundhog droppings are oval, dark brown, and found in small piles. Groundhogs do not leave tooth marks on trees or build structures in water. Their damage is focused on the ground and below the surface.

Beaver Signs

Beaver signs are unmistakable. Look for chewed tree stumps with a pointed, hourglass shape. Beavers fell trees 2 to 6 inches in diameter, though they can take down larger trees. Beaver dams are visible as structures of sticks, mud, and rocks across streams. Beaver lodges are dome-shaped structures of sticks in ponds. Beaver tracks show five toes with webbing between the hind toes.

Muskrat Signs

Muskrat signs include small lodges of cattails and aquatic vegetation in marshes and ponds. Push-ups are visible on the ice surface in winter. Muskrat burrows are tunnels in banks with underwater entrances. Muskrat droppings are small, cylindrical, and found on logs, rocks, or feeding platforms. Muskrats leave small piles of clipped vegetation on feeding platforms.

Management Approaches for Each Species

Groundhog management focuses on trapping, exclusion, and habitat modification. Live traps baited with fresh vegetables are effective. Groundhog proof fencing with an underground barrier prevents burrowing. Habitat modification includes removing brush piles, tall grass, and other cover that groundhog (Marmota monax)s prefer.

Beaver management is more complex and often requires professional assistance. Beaver removal may involve trapping, dam removal, and flow control devices. Beaver relocation is rarely effective and is restricted in many states. Beaver management often requires permits from state wildlife agencies. Professional wildlife control operators should handle beaver removal.

Muskrat management includes trapping, bank protection, and habitat modification. Live traps and Conibear traps are used for muskrat removal. Bank protection using wire mesh or riprap prevents muskrat burrowing. Reducing aquatic vegetation can make the habitat less attractive to muskrats. Muskrat removal is often regulated by state wildlife agencies.

Frequently Asked Questions

What is the difference between a groundhog (Marmota monax) and a muskrat?

The most obvious difference is the tail. Groundhogs have bushy, furry tails while muskrats have thin, scaled tails. Muskrats are also smaller (2 to 4 pounds) and live in aquatic habitats. They build lodges of cattails and burrow into banks. Groundhogs are medium-sized (5 to 15 pounds), live in burrows in fields and meadows, and hibernate in winter.

Can a groundhog (Marmota monax) and a beaver be the same animal?

No. Groundhogs and beavers are completely different species. Beavers are much larger (35 to 65 pounds), have flat paddle-shaped tails, live in water, and build dams and lodges. Groundhogs are medium-sized, have bushy tails, live in burrows on land, and hibernate. They are not related and cannot be confused once you know the key differences.

Do muskrats build dams like beavers?

No. Muskrats do not build dams. They build lodges made of cattails and other aquatic vegetation, but these lodges are not dams. Beavers are the only one of these three species that builds dams. Muskrat damage is primarily from burrowing into banks and levees, which can cause erosion and structural damage.

Which animal is causing damage to my pond?

It depends on the type of damage. If you see chewed trees with pointed stumps and a dam across the outflow, you have beavers. If you see burrows in the bank with underwater entrances and small lodges of cattails, you have muskrats. If you see burrows in the ground near the pond, not in the bank itself, you have groundhog (Marmota monax)s.
